WINNIPEG — Zach Collaros watched Chris Streveler fall to the turf in last weekend’s Blue Bombers’ regular-season finale and knew it was serious. The backup quarterback was scrambling against the Montreal Alouettes when he went down before he was even hit. He then grabbed his left knee — the same knee he tore up last […]
